Partager via


ITextBuffer.CreateEdit, méthode (EditOptions, Nullable<Int32>, Object)

Crée un objet ITextEdit qui gère les opérations de modification composées de cette mémoire tampon.

Espace de noms :  Microsoft.VisualStudio.Text
Assembly :  Microsoft.VisualStudio.Text.Data (dans Microsoft.VisualStudio.Text.Data.dll)

Syntaxe

'Déclaration
Function CreateEdit ( _
    options As EditOptions, _
    reiteratedVersionNumber As Nullable(Of Integer), _
    editTag As Object _
) As ITextEdit
ITextEdit CreateEdit(
    EditOptions options,
    Nullable<int> reiteratedVersionNumber,
    Object editTag
)
ITextEdit^ CreateEdit(
    EditOptions options, 
    Nullable<int> reiteratedVersionNumber, 
    Object^ editTag
)
abstract CreateEdit : 
        options:EditOptions * 
        reiteratedVersionNumber:Nullable<int> * 
        editTag:Object -> ITextEdit
function CreateEdit(
    options : EditOptions, 
    reiteratedVersionNumber : Nullable<int>, 
    editTag : Object
) : ITextEdit

Paramètres

  • reiteratedVersionNumber
    Type : Nullable<Int32>

    Sinon nullune référence null (Nothing en Visual Basic), indique que la version à créer par cette modification est le produit d'une phase de restauration ou d'une opération de rétablissement.

  • editTag
    Type : Object

    Un objet associé à cette transaction de modification.

Valeur de retour

Type : Microsoft.VisualStudio.Text.ITextEdit
Nouvel objet ITextEdit.

Exceptions

Exception Condition
InvalidOperationException

Un autre objet d'ITextBufferEdit est actif pour cette mémoire tampon de texte.

Sécurité .NET Framework

Voir aussi

Référence

ITextBuffer Interface

CreateEdit, surcharge

Microsoft.VisualStudio.Text, espace de noms